Position: Director, Financial Research and New Product Development
Location: New York

CME Group is the world's leading and most diverse derivatives marketplace across six major asset classes. The Financial Research and New Product Development (Fin RPD) team serves as the technical engine for our interest rate offerings, focusing on the intersection of market structure, macroeconomic shifts, and product engineering.

This is a historic period for the fixed-income markets, and we are seeking a Director to lead our research efforts during an era of unprecedented change. We continue to scale the world's primary benchmarks through the massive liquidity of Treasury and SOFR futures as well as their expansive options complexes. Your work will ensure they remain the most efficient tools for participants navigating a volatile policy environment.

By mastering both the futures and the sophisticated volatility strategies inherent in the options markets, you will help our clients understand the deep relationship between these core benchmarks and the broader interest rate complex. Simultaneously, we are currently building the infrastructure for the future of the marketplace as the SEC's central clearing mandate for the U.S. Treasuries and Repos take effect through the launch of CME Securities Clearing.

We are also expanding into credit markets by introducing maturity-bucketed credit futures that allow participants to target granular segments of the corporate bond market. This focus on pioneering new clearing and credit services positions our team at the center of a generational shift in how global markets function and manage risk.

As a Director within Fin RPD, you will act as an expert of the interest rate and credit ecosystems, driving strategy across Treasury and SOFR futures and options while leading the growth of our credit futures suite. Beyond the technical construction of products, you will serve as a premier data storyteller, transforming complex market activity and options volatility into high-impact publications, visualizations, and video content.

By bridging the gap between product innovation and real-world market activity, you will help steer the largest asset class at CME Group through a period of record-breaking growth and high-stakes policy action.

Responsibilities

Research, design and develop risk management products for listed interest rates products business line management (BLM). This includes understanding and validating client needs, defining product offerings and specification and product modifications to meet regulatory requirements. Identify, coordinating connectivity to the listed rates, OTC derivatives and OTC cash businesses. Develop research themes and author content to support CME Group businesses including analysis, data acquisition and visualization, submission of written internal and external research educational material.

Where necessary coordinate with marketing, legal, sales, and corporate communications to ensure consistent theme and client reach. Support and extend client-facing analytical tools, reports and data offerings. Ensure product offerings, services, and modifications meet regulatory requirements and client needs.

Qualification

Knowledge of CME listed interest rate products, ecosystem, and product workings. Deep understanding of cash treasury, money markets, repo and credit market. Proven ability to publish research content. Demonstrated ability to project management across multiple timelines, deliveries, and project teams with a high level of collaboration. Interest and ability to work across asset classes especially equity indexes and crypto markets. Undergraduate degrees include mathematics, finance, economics, computer science with higher level education preferred.

Greater than 5 years of relevant work experience.
